  • Publication number: 20060063966
    Abstract: An isolation unit for a patient bed is provided. The bed has a platform, atop which a patient may rest. The isolation unit firstly includes a frame having an upper frame positioned above the platform and a lower frame formed in a perimeter of or positioned around the platform. The bed further includes at least one air supplier on the upper or lower frame for supplying air towards the lower or upper frame respectively to form an air curtain, and at least one air extractor positioned on the lower or upper frame respectively for extracting the air to increase the strength of the air curtain. The air curtain extends between the upper frame and the lower frame and at least partly defines a space between the upper frame and the platform.

  • Publication number: 20050246612
    Abstract: A file system enables the real-time correction of detected corruptions to on-disk data. An enhancement to a file system responds in real time to file system corruptions detected on a running volume, and repairs the corruptions at the point where the file system detects them. Upon detection of a corruption by the file system, the system enhancement records information describing the nature of the corruption. A repair scan is defined for each type of corruption encountered. Repair scans can be run at the top level of execution in the current thread in which the corruption is detected, or they may require a dedicated thread to service the repair operation.

  • Patent number: 6806740
    Abstract: A linear phase detector includes first, second and third latches connected in series, each of the latches having a data input, a data output and a clock input, and further includes reference signal generation circuitry and error signal generation circuitry. The reference signal generation circuitry has at least a first input coupled to the data output of the second latch and a second input coupled to the data output of the third latch. The error signal generation circuitry has at least a first input coupled to the data input of the first latch and a second input coupled to the data output of the second latch, and is configured to generate an output that is indicative, relative to the reference signal, of the phase error of a clock signal.
